Red Reef Park & Gumbo Limbo Nature Center: Coastal Discovery in Boca Raton

Located along the scenic stretch of A1A, Red Reef Park is one of Boca Raton’s most treasured outdoor destinations. This 20-acre oceanfront reserve is the perfect place to spend a sunny morning blending recreation, education, and the simple joy of being by the sea.

Red Reef Park is renowned for its bright coral reef just offshore, where snorkelers can slip beneath the surface and discover a vivid underwater world teeming with colorful fish and marine life. The clear, shallow waters make it accessible even for beginners eager to explore Florida’s natural beauty up close. For those who prefer to stay dry, the park’s soft sands and shaded picnic spots offer plenty of ways to relax and take in the coastal scenery.

Just across the road lies Gumbo Limbo Nature Center, an inspiring sanctuary dedicated to conservation and environmental education. Visitors can wander peaceful boardwalk trails under a canopy of sea grapes and gumbo limbo trees, spot butterflies and birds along the way, or step inside to learn more about marine ecosystems. The center features saltwater aquariums filled with native species and a renowned sea turtle rehabilitation facility, where injured turtles are cared for and prepared for release back into the wild.

Whether you’re snorkeling the reef, strolling through the shade, or simply taking in the ocean breeze, Red Reef Park and Gumbo Limbo Nature Center offer an unforgettable connection with Boca Raton’s coastal heritage.

Spanish River Park: Tranquility by the Sea in Boca Raton

Spanish River Park: Tranquility by the Sea in Boca Raton

If your idea of bliss is a quieter stretch of shoreline far from the crowds, Spanish River Park is one of Boca Raton’s best-kept secrets. This beautifully maintained, Blue-Flag certified beach—a designation awarded for its high environmental and safety standards—offers a perfect escape for anyone seeking peace and natural beauty.

Here, the surf is gentle and inviting, making it an excellent spot for swimming or wading. Families appreciate the spacious picnic areas with tables and grills, where you can enjoy a leisurely lunch beneath the palms. If you’d rather do nothing at all, you’ll find plenty of shaded hammock spots to kick back with a book or simply listen to the sound of waves rolling in.

Spanish River Park is more than just a beach—it’s also a lush coastal preserve connected by a network of walking trails and tunnels beneath A1A. These paths make it easy to wander between the shoreline and the inland parkland, where you can stretch your legs among native vegetation and watch for local wildlife.

Whether you’re in the mood for a refreshing swim, a picnic with friends, or a quiet moment in nature, Spanish River Park is an inviting destination that showcases the serene side of Boca Raton’s coastline.

Mizner Park: Boca Raton’s Elegant Shopping and Cultural Destination

Mizner Park: Boca Raton’s Elegant Shopping and Cultural Destination

A beloved landmark in Boca Raton, Mizner Park is where Mediterranean elegance meets modern sophistication. This beautifully designed outdoor shopping village is instantly recognizable for its pastel stucco buildings, graceful colonnades, and lushly landscaped promenades lined with swaying palms and fountains.

Home to around 40 high-end shops and boutiques, Mizner Park offers an enticing mix of designer fashion, fine jewelry, home décor, and specialty retailers. Whether you’re browsing for the perfect outfit or a unique gift, you’ll find plenty to inspire you as you stroll its walkways.

But Mizner Park is much more than a shopping destination—it’s also a vibrant cultural hub. The Boca Raton Museum of Art anchors the north end of the complex, welcoming visitors with an impressive permanent collection and thought-provoking rotating exhibitions. Just steps away, the Mizner Park Amphitheater hosts concerts, festivals, and live performances that fill the air with music and community spirit year-round.

Charming cafés and fine dining restaurants are tucked throughout the complex, making it an ideal place to pause for lunch or enjoy an evening out. Whether you come for the shopping, the art, or simply to relax amid the beautiful architecture and gardens, Mizner Park captures the sophisticated yet welcoming spirit of Boca Raton.

Boca Raton’s Centennial: A Year of Heritage, Culture, and Celebration

In 2025, Boca Raton marks a milestone—its 100th anniversary. Over the past century, this vibrant coastal city has evolved from a modest settlement into one of South Florida’s most desirable destinations, blending historic charm with modern sophistication.

This centennial year offers visitors and locals a unique chance to rediscover Boca Raton’s rich heritage, especially its remarkable Mediterranean Revival architecture. Inspired by Old World coastal cities, this signature style is visible throughout downtown, from the elegant arcades and red-tiled roofs of Mizner Park to the carefully preserved landmarks that give the city its distinctive character. Designed largely under the influence of famed architect Addison Mizner, these buildings are a living testament to Boca Raton’s origins and enduring spirit.

Beyond the architecture, the centennial will feature vibrant cultural events, including art exhibitions, outdoor concerts, historical tours, and community festivals celebrating the city’s past and future. It’s the perfect time to immerse yourself in local culture and see Boca Raton at its most festive.
